Reinette Chatrea0987a82008-12-02 12:14:06 -0800201/**
202 * struct iwl_cfg
203 * @fw_name_pre: Firmware filename prefix. The api version and extension
204 * (.ucode) will be added to filename before loading from disk. The
205 * filename is constructed as fw_name_pre<api>.ucode.
206 * @ucode_api_max: Highest version of uCode API supported by driver.
207 * @ucode_api_min: Lowest version of uCode API supported by driver.
208 *
209 * We enable the driver to be backward compatible wrt API version. The
210 * driver specifies which APIs it supports (with @ucode_api_max being the
211 * highest and @ucode_api_min the lowest). Firmware will only be loaded if
212 * it has a supported API version. The firmware's API version will be
213 * stored in @iwl_priv, enabling the driver to make runtime changes based
214 * on firmware version used.
215 *
216 * For example,
217 * if (IWL_UCODE_API(priv->ucode_ver) >= 2) {
218 * Driver interacts with Firmware API version >= 2.
219 * } else {
220 * Driver interacts with Firmware API version 1.
221 * }
222 *
223 * The ideal usage of this infrastructure is to treat a new ucode API
224 * release as a new hardware revision. That is, through utilizing the
225 * iwl_hcmd_utils_ops etc. we accommodate different command structures
226 * and flows between hardware versions (4965/5000) as well as their API
227 * versions.
228 */

Samuel Ortiz77fecfb82009-01-23 13:45:12 -0800421/* For faster active scanning, scan will move to the next channel if fewer than
422 * PLCP_QUIET_THRESH packets are heard on this channel within
423 * ACTIVE_QUIET_TIME after sending probe request. This shortens the dwell
424 * time if it's a quiet channel (nothing responded to our probe, and there's
425 * no other traffic).
426 * Disable "quiet" feature by setting PLCP_QUIET_THRESH to 0. */
Harvey Harrisonc1b4aa32009-01-29 13:26:44 -0800427#define IWL_ACTIVE_QUIET_TIME cpu_to_le16(10) /* msec */
428#define IWL_PLCP_QUIET_THRESH cpu_to_le16(1) /* packets */
